Padaung women as 'giraffe women' in a circus show
The Kayan Lahvi people, also known as the Padaung, are an ethnic group that inhabits Myanmar and Thailand.
Padaung women are known for wearing brass neck rings that are worn around the neck and lengthened it.
The photos were taken in 1935 when a group of Padaung women were visiting London attractions.
Circuses and shows were extremely popular in the United Kingdom in the 1930s, and these women, advertised as “giraffe women,” were the stars of the shows, drawing huge crowds.
